Indiana’s workforce, economy and infrastructure have shown tremendous improvement in recent years under fiscally conservative republican leadership. These are a few examples of the progress the state has made.

Workforce

  • Indiana currently has an unemployment rate of 3.2%. This is lower than the national average and lower than all of our bordering states. Indiana has also been at or below the national unemployment rate for over 5 years.
  • More than 10,000 Hoosiers have completed a high-demand certificate program through Indiana’s Next Level Jobs Workforce Ready Grant.

Economy

  • Indiana’s tax climate was rated No. 1 in the Midwest and No. 10 in the nation by the Tax Foundation due to reductions in the individual and corporate income taxes, business personal property tax exemptions for small businesses and the elimination of the inheritance tax.
  • Indiana is a top-10 state for doing business according to Forbes, which also ranked Indiana as No. 1 in the nation for regulatory environment.
  • Last year, businesses committed to creating more than 27,000 new jobs and investing more than $8 billion in Indiana operations in the coming years.

Infrastructure

  • Indiana is ranked No. 1 in the nation for infrastructure by CNBC.
  • Through the state’s Community Crossings Matching Grant Program, Indiana has dedicated over $500 million in matching funds to improve local roads and bridges across the state.
